Eligibility

Persons 65 years and over living in southeast Minneapolis in the neighborhoods of Como, Dinkytown, Marcy-Holmes, Mid-City Industrial, Nicollet Island/East Bank, Prospect Park, University and now Northeast Neighborhoods. Please look at the service area map to determine eligibility.

Hours

9:00am - 5:00pm, Monday - Thursday

Application process

Please provide several days notice.

Fees

Free

Transportation program that provides rides for people in and around their community. Learn more about transportation costs that are covered through waivers in the Community-Based Service Manual. MORE INFORMATION Volunteers provide rountrip rides to medical and dental appointments and essential errands.
